Skin Rash in 5-Year-Olds: Understanding the Causes and Remedies for Children's Skin Irritation


Skin rashes are a common issue among children, especially those in their early years. Rashes can be caused by a variety of factors, ranging from allergies to infections. Whatever the cause, rashes can be a source of discomfort and distress for both the child and their parents. In this article, we will explore the causes of skin rashes in 5-year-olds and provide some tips on how to alleviate the discomfort.


Causes of Skin Rashes in 5-Year-Olds


1. Allergic Reactions


Allergic reactions to certain foods, medications, or environmental factors can cause skin rashes in children. Common allergens include peanuts, dairy products, pollen, and pet dander. If your child has a known allergy, it is important to avoid the allergen and have allergy medication on hand in case of a reaction.


2. Insect Bites


Insect bites can cause redness, swelling, and itching, which can lead to a rash. Mosquitoes, fleas, and bedbugs are some of the most common culprits. It is important to keep the affected area clean and apply a cold compress to reduce swelling and itching.


3. Skin Conditions


Skin conditions such as eczema, psoriasis, and dermatitis can cause skin rashes in children. These conditions can be chronic and require ongoing treatment. It is important to keep the affected area clean and moisturized to reduce itching and discomfort.


4. Heat Rash


Heat rash is a common issue in children, especially during the summer months. It is caused by sweat becoming trapped in the pores, which can lead to redness, itching, and discomfort. It is important to keep the affected area cool and dry to reduce the risk of heat rash.


5. Contact Dermatitis


Contact dermatitis is a skin reaction that occurs when the skin comes into contact with an irritant or allergen. This can cause redness, itching, and a rash. Common irritants include soaps, detergents, and certain fabrics.


Remedies for Skin Rashes in 5-Year-Olds


1. Keep the Affected Area Clean and Dry


Keeping the affected area clean and dry can help reduce itching and irritation. Use a gentle, fragrance-free soap to clean the area and pat it dry with a clean towel.


2. Apply a Cold Compress


A cold compress can help reduce itching and inflammation. Apply a clean, damp cloth to the affected area for 10-15 minutes at a time.


3. Use Topical Creams


Topical creams, such as hydrocortisone or calamine lotion, can help reduce itching and inflammation. However, it is important to use these sparingly and only as directed by a healthcare professional.


4. Take Antihistamines


If the rash is due to an allergic reaction, taking antihistamines can help reduce itching and swelling. They are available over-the-counter and should be used according to the package instructions.


5. Avoid Irritants


If the rash is due to contact dermatitis, it is important to avoid the irritant. This may mean switching to a different soap or detergent, or avoiding certain fabrics.
